Low-Dose Radiation Therapy (LDRT): A Non-Invasive Option for Joint Pain Relief

Chronic joint pain especially from osteoarthritis can significantly impact daily life, limiting movement, reducing independence, and diminishing overall well-being. While traditional treatments such as medications, injections, and physical therapy can help, they don’t always provide sufficient relief for every patient.
